The New Jersey State Library is
partnering with Barnes & Noble and the New Jersey Library Association to
sponsor "Love Your Library" month in February 2008 to once again help
fund the Statewide Summer Reading Program at all public libraries in New
Jersey. Barnes & Noble will donate a percentage of every sale from every
customer who presents a book fair voucher at any Barnes and Noble store in New
Jersey during the month of February. The funds raised from this month-long
event will benefit the children and young adults who participate in the 2008
Summer Reading Program. The theme of the 2008 Summer Reading Program is
"Catch the Reading Bug" for the children and "Metamorphosis"
for the teens.
To participate in this program, a customer must use a voucher at the time of
purchase. Vouchers are available to download from http://www.njla.org and http://www.njyac.org.
In order to encourage as many public libraries to participate in this statewide
event, Barnes & Noble has also generously agreed to give libraries the
opportunity to win some incentives by participating in this event. These
incentives include:
1. A $150 Gift Card
Libraries would be invited to do a display in their libraries promoting
February as "Love Your Library" month in partnership with Barnes and
Noble supporting the Statewide Summer Reading Program sponsored by the New
Jersey State Library and New Jersey Library Association. These displays would
be judged and the winning library will get a $150 B&N gift card.
2. A $150 Barnes & Noble Gift
Card for Libraries Each Barnes & Noble store will
distribute vouchers to a library in the town where they have a store. The
library must put the name of their library on the vouchers. At the end of
the month a voucher will be drawn from all entries collected from all the
stores in NJ and the winning library will receive a $150 Barnes and Noble gift
card. The more vouchers that are given out from each library, the more chances
that library has to win the gift card. Libraries not in a town where a Barnes
and Noble store is located can download the vouchers from the NJLA or NJSL
websites.
3. Gift Basket and $25 Gift Card for
Customers Each voucher would also have an
entry form on it for an individual to have the opportunity to win a prize. The
winning customer would get a gift basket for "family night" that
would consist of a game, DVD, popcorn, a book by David Carter called "Love
Bugs" and a $25 B&N gift card.
